Sunday Gold Pushed to October

Publisher Team17 announced a delay for BKOM Studios’s Sunday Gold. The point-and-click, turn-based adventure RPG — previously planned to launch today — will now release for PC on October 13, 2022.

Sunday Gold is set in a near future dystopian London with high unemployment and homelessness, while the rich maintain their power with unethical practices. Players control a rag-tag group of criminals — Frank, Sally, and Gavin — as they attempt to stop the schemes of corrupt billionaire Kenny Hogan. The game features 2D cinematic and comic book-inspired narrative sequences, as well as investigative gameplay and turn-based combat. A free prologue is currently available through Steam.
